Eleven Nations Summon Israeli Ambassadors Over Mistreatment of Flotilla Activists
At least eleven countries, including eight European nations, summoned Israeli diplomatic representatives for formal reprimands on May 22, 2026. The backlash follows the release of a video showing Israeli National Security Minister Itamar Ben-Gvir taunting detained activists from the Global Sumud Flotilla. The activists were detained in international waters while attempting to breach the Gaza blockade. The video, which showed activists zip-tied and kneeling, has drawn widespread condemnation for violating international protocols regarding the treatment of detainees.
